The Texas Chainsaw Massacre Reviewed- Day 7- Texas Chainsaw 3D (2013)

A young woman finds out she has been left property in Texas in a relative’s will. Her and her friends travel down to check it out. But they encounter more than they banked on (i.e. a chainsaw-wielding psychopath).

I somehow didn’t go to see this film when it was released. I think that even with the kitsch device of 3D, I still thought this would be naff.

And, who knew? It is!

Texas Chainsaw 3D (watched by myself in 2D) features rubbish characters, plot holes aplenty, no suspense, and, indeed, no intelligence whatsoever.

It also features two ingredients that are sure to anger a horror fan such as myself- CGI and a rapper on the cast (because Busta Rhymes in Halloween: Resurrection was such a great idea).

This is on a par with most other Texas Chainsaw sequels i.e. it’s dire. This is more Jaws 3D than Friday the 13th Part 3D. If that doesn’t dissuade you, nothing will.
